umm..I know everyone says that no one has the same natal chart or anything..but we've looked this up a million times and it comes out the same.
I was born at 12:19 pm and she was born at 12:20 pm. There is literally NO DIFFERENCE in how our natal charts come out. Whats up with that?

Well, there's a small difference in the ascendant and the mid-heaven... in your case very small.
The ascendant and mid-heaven are the primary determinants of how you appear to the outside world (outside having slightly different meanings for ascendant vs. mid-heaven).
I've only done one reading for twins - they were born 15 minutes apart and seemed strikingly different... it turned out that they had different signs in the ascendant and their ascendants clearly explained the apparent differences.
I would expect you to be a lot like your twin... but, remember, the natal chart is just what you're born with - it doesn't say anything about what you do with it.

I think that's probably true. Perhaps twins at some point try to differentiate themselves to establish identity - and so take on different behavioral characteristics.
OTOH, the twins I once did a reading for were teenage girls at the time. One was shy, retiring, pretty. The other was an active, outgoing "tom-boy" with her hair cropped short. I don't remember the details but the difference was clearly spelled out in their ascendants. The 15 minutes between them included an ascendant sign change and a planet (Mars, I think) rose over the horizon (i.e. moved from 1st house to 12th) between their births.
